Abstract: 
The study attempts to elucidatea part of the structure of competitive football activities and efficiency of the one "interruption of the game." The paper topic is the frequency and effectiveness of putting the ball into play from the side. The paper aims to establish the existence of possible differences in the frequency and efficiency of putting the ball into play from the side at the matches of finalists and semi-finalists of the World Championship in 2010. Out of 255 times the ball was put into play from the side in the so-called "opponent’s" half of the field, one goal was scored in the continuation of action after the ball was put into play from the side. By using the Kruskall Wallis test between the four best ranked national teams of the World Championship in 2010, there were statistically significant differences in putting the ball into play from the side as a result of ball throw into the opponent's box (p = 0.003) and by the shot of the ball at the opponent’s goal, where the ball went near or over the goal or a goalkeeper caught or punched the ball (p = 0.009).
